    The first ODI match of Afghanistan’s tour of Zimbabwe will be on June 4th, 2022, at the venue of Harare Sports Club. After the match starts at 12:45 pm, Zimbabwe and Afghanistan will give their best attempt in the 50-over match on Saturday.

    If we check out the past records of their performance in cricket, Zimbabwe won two matches by 154 runs and by 2 runs. whereas Afghanistan has won three consecutive matches with winning scores of 6 wickets, 10 wickets, and 146 runs over the last three years.

    Zimbabwe Team Craig Ervine, Ryan Burl, Regis Chakabva, Tendai Chatara, Tanaka Chivanga, Luke Jongwe, Takudzwanashe Kaitano, Clive Madande, Wessley Madhevere, Blessing Muzarabani, Dion Myers, Ainsley Ndlovu, Milton Shumba, Sikandar Raza, and Donald Tiripano.

    Afghanistan Hasmatullah Shahidi, Rahmat Shah, Azmatullah Omarzai, Fareed Ahmad, Fazalhaq Farooqi, Ibrahim Zadran, Ikram Alikhil, Mohammad Nabi, Mujeeb Ur Rahman, Najibullah Zadran, Rahmanullah Gurbaz, Rashid Khan, Riaz Hasssan, Shahidullah Yamin Ahmadzai and Zia-ur-Rehman.
